Carolyn Elizabeth (Rose) (Rose) Slater

Posted 2013-02-27 by Sharla
Arizona Silver Belt, Globe, Arizona,
Tuesday, February 26, 2013

Carolyn Elizabeth Rose, age 66, passed away on Feb. 16, 2013 at Banner Baywood Hospital in Mesa, Ariz. surrounded by her loving family and friends.

She was born on Aug. 11, 1946 in San Mateo, Calif. where she attended grade school and graduated from high school. She was the general manager for Coit Drapery and Carpet Cleaners for more than 30 years.

While employed at Coit, she met the love of her life and soul mate, Jerry Slater. They married in 1989.

“Rose” was also employed at the City of Globe as a dispatcher in 1997 and retired in 2009 and moved to Apache Junction with her husband, Jerry. In Apache Junction, Rose volunteered at the Apache Junction Police Department, working evidence and the records department.

Rose loved to read. One of her favorite things to do was to read the morning paper while drinking her coffee. She also enjoyed gardening, knitting, spoiling her pets and “visiting” casinos.

Rose is survived by her mother, Lillian Patterson of Arizona; and her three brothers, Robert of Colorado, Dennis of Ohio, and John Rose of California. She is preceded in death by her father, Victor Rose; and her husband, Jerry Slater.

Rose was always doing nice things for people and was a giving person and because of this her wishes were that her body be donated to the Biological Resource Center.

She wished to be cremated and not to have a service.

She and Jerry are now happily skipping together, hand-in-hand in heaven.
